1790: France’s Civil Constitution of the Clergy. 1791: France’s Constitution of 1791. 1792: France goes to war against Austria and Prussia. 1793: Russia and Prussia partition Poland. 1793: France declares war on Great Britain, the Netherlands and Spain. 1793: Holy Roman Empire declares war on France.

New voting laws introduced dividing France’s population into ‘active’ & ‘passive’ citizens. 1790 April. Assignats converted into paper money to be used like bank notes May. Paris sections created giving Paris a new local government made up of 48 sections July Civil Constitution of the Clergy – the state now reorganising religion.

The Timeline of Hitler’s Foreign Policy (1933 - 1939) (Reversal of the Treaty of Versailles & Steps to the Second World War) 1933. Hitler seizes power in Germany. Germany withdrawals from the World Disarmament Conference. Germany withdrawals from the League of Nations. 1934. Hitler orders rearmament and tells the army to prepare for war.
